    Japan Li Ion Battery Recycling Market Summary

    As per MRFR analysis, the Li-ion Battery Recycling Market Size was estimated at 552.6 USD Million in 2024. The li ion-battery-recycling market is projected to grow from 665.66 USD Million in 2025 to 4281.16 USD Million by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 20.46% during the forecast period 2025 - 2035.

    Technological Innovations in Recycling Processes

    Advancements in recycling technologies are transforming the li ion-battery-recycling market in Japan. Innovative methods, such as hydrometallurgical and pyrometallurgical processes, are being developed to enhance the efficiency of material recovery from spent batteries. These technologies can potentially recover up to 95% of valuable materials, including lithium, nickel, and cobalt, which are critical for new battery production. As these technologies become more commercially viable, they are expected to lower operational costs and improve the profitability of recycling operations. Furthermore, the integration of automation and artificial intelligence in recycling facilities is likely to streamline processes, reduce labor costs, and increase throughput. Consequently, the li ion-battery-recycling market stands to benefit from these technological advancements, making recycling a more attractive option for manufacturers and consumers alike.

    Li-Ion Battery Recycling Market Technology Insights

    Li-Ion Battery Recycling Market Technology Insights

    The Japan Li-Ion Battery Recycling Market is experiencing significant growth driven by advancements in technology focused on efficient recycling processes. Among various approaches, hydrometallurgical methods have gained prominence due to their ability to recover valuable metals with minimal environmental impact. This technique involves using aqueous solutions to extract metals, contributing to sustainability in waste management.

    Pyrometallurgical processes, which involve high-temperature treatments, play a crucial role in maximizing yield from battery waste, thus driving operational efficiencies.Additionally, direct recycling has emerged as an innovative approach that involves reusing battery materials without their complete breakdown, appealing to manufacturers seeking to reduce costs and environmental footprints.

    The segmentation of the Japan Li-Ion Battery Recycling Market into these distinct technologies highlights the diverse methodologies being adopted to address the increasing demand for sustainable battery solutions. As Japan enhances its commitment to circular economy principles and sees rising adoption of electric vehicles, the technologies within this market are set to gain further significance, presenting both opportunities and challenges in meeting the country's ambitious environmental goals.

    Li-Ion Battery Recycling Market Battery Type Insights

    Li-Ion Battery Recycling Market Battery Type Insights

    The Japan Li-Ion Battery Recycling Market, particularly focusing on the Battery Type segment, is witnessing significant growth due to the increasing adoption of electric vehicles and renewable energy storage systems. Among the various battery types, Lithium Nickel Manganese Cobalt Oxide (NMC) is gaining traction for its efficient energy density and stability, driving demand for recycling processes tailored to recover valuable materials.

    Similarly, Lithium Iron Phosphate (LFP) batteries are favored for their safety and longevity, making effective recycling crucial as usage expands in commercial applications.Lithium Cobalt Oxide (LCO) holds a strong position in consumer electronics, where recycling efforts aim to reclaim cobalt, a valuable resource subject to supply chain challenges. Lastly, Lithium Manganese Oxide (LMO) is recognized for its thermal stability and is becoming increasingly relevant in hybrid vehicles.

    The advanced technologies in battery recycling are enhancing the efficiency and sustainability of the entire industry, aligning with Japan's environmental goals and policies focused on reducing waste from electronic products. Overall, the diverse battery types emphasize the need for specialized techniques in the recycling market to address both economic and environmental challenges in Japan.

    Industry Developments

    The Japan Li-Ion Battery Recycling Market has seen significant developments recently, with growing emphasis on sustainability and circular economy practices. Companies such as Sumitomo Metal Mining and Mitsubishi Chemical are enhancing their recycling capabilities to address the increasing volume of waste from electric vehicles and consumer electronics. In June 2023, Toyota Tsusho announced a strategic partnership with Dowa Holdings to improve collection and recycling processes for lithium-ion batteries. In recent months, Nissan Chemical has expanded its recycling operations, investing in new technologies for better extraction of valuable materials.

    Green Planet is also making strides, focusing on environmentally friendly methods for battery recycling.Over the last few years, there has been a notable growth in market valuations due to enhanced environmental regulations and government initiatives promoting recycling, which is furthering investment from major players like Panasonic and Hitachi. Moreover, the trend towards electric mobility in Japan has catalyzed partnerships and mergers among companies in the sector, creating a more integrated and efficient recycling framework. In March 2022, Ricoh increased its focus on sustainability, driving advancements in battery recycling processes that align with Japan’s commitment to reducing carbon emissions.
